Cd’A Arts Commission Accepting Nominations for Mayor’s Arts Awards The City of Coeur d’Alene’s Arts Commission is accepting nominations for the 19th Annual Mayor’s Awards in the Arts. Nominations may be submitted by art organizations, individuals, or businesses. The deadline is September 5, 2014. This award is presented by the Coeur d’Alene Arts Commission and the city of Coeur d’Alene to recognize and encourage excellence in the arts and to stimulate and support awareness of the arts throughout the City. Nominees may be businesses, organizations, or individuals. Nominees should have distinguished service and made a creative accomplishment through a significant contribution to the arts in Coeur d’Alene. They need not be a Coeur d’Alene resident. Nominations should be based on the three categories in which the awards are presented: The first category, “Excellence in the Arts,” recognizes artists who have made a significant contribution to the awareness of the arts in Coeur d’Alene. They are evaluated on their community participation, previous recognition received, and the quality and originality of their work. The second category, “Support of the Arts,” recognizes individuals or organizations based on the length of their commitment to the arts, the type of support they give (financial, volunteer services, etc.), and their overall involvement in the support of art in Coeur d’Alene. The third category, “Arts in Education,” recognizes individuals or organizations for their efforts to strengthen public arts education within School District 271. The award is given based on years of commitment to and advocacy for arts education.
